![]() yeah all my coral directly under my lights have grown out and up. my scape is like a tower and all the stuff on the face of the tower is now light-starved. next one's going to have more of a rolling hill look to the underlying structure.
equal light for all! |

![]() You're going with LED so chances are you'll have diodes spread all over the place. The 'dark tower' problem is likely made worse with my halides. Still tho... the corals will def grow out. You could just mount them away from the outer edge of those rocks I suppose.

![]() Well what I was thinking in some cases was to keep the high light sps on the centre overflow, to let them grow out and up. I can keep lps and low light sps in the lower sections of the tank, Placing is going to have to be thought out regardless.
